496/944 = ≈52.54%
Rounded to 2 decimal places.
A value like 496/944, or about 52.54%, could describe the share of students who prefer a certain lunch, the portion of a survey group that supports an idea, or the percentage of a work project that is finished. It is a little more than half, so it often appears when one group has a small but clear majority.
To picture it quickly, imagine 100 equal squares with about 53 shaded. You can also think of it as half of a group plus a small extra amount, since 52.54% is just over 50%.
A common mistake is to call 52.54% “about half” and forget that the extra 2.54 percentage points may matter in a large group. It is also important not to confuse 52.54% with 0.5254 people or items; the percentage describes a portion of the whole, not a count by itself.
